The synthesis of series of lipophilic phenothiazine analogs I (n = 4, 5, 6, 8) that potently inhibit ferroptosis was reported in the present study. The most promising compounds I exhibited an improved protection compared to the parent phenothiazine against erastin- and RSL3-induced ferroptotic cell death. These analogs have equivalent or better potency than ferrostatin-1 (Fer-1) and liproxstatin-1 (Lip-1), which are among the most potent inhibitors of this regulated cell death described so far. They represent novel lead compounds with therapeutic potential in relevant ferroptosis-driven disease models such as FRDA.
